Android App won't control lights

I have the Smart Home app installed on both my personal Android (Galaxy S23) and work iPhone XR. I can control the lights just fine with the iPhone, but not the Android, even after force quitting and clearing cache. However, I can view my camera and get camera alerts on both phones just fine. My Android app updated to 3.2.2.441 this morning and worked with my lights this morning, but this afternoon it won't control my lights.
